Transaction 50678271115440918445bbf3f168cb3c696df54e4307fcb398daf1cf7ca38bbb
1 Input
1 Output
-
50678271115440918445bbf3f168cb3c696df54e4307fcb398daf1cf7ca38bbb:0
- value
- 987238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 306f3fb0791828dd2b6fb76f88822856b7215336 OP_EQUAL
- address
- 3677dTDWfWgv9y9i3gzYWgw7xQeZEWxkmj